The lesson plans that I am provided with from the school tell me it will take an hour. Our Structural Fire Fighting Skills class is 24hrs long. 6hours fire attack, 6 hrs sprinklers and alarms, 3hr Search and Rescue, 3hr Salvage/Overhaul 3hrs ventilation and 3 hrs of small tools. Some is classroom some is practical. Fire attack is 2hrs class and 4 hrs practical.
